 Post subject: Early religious end of the world predictions.

1. In 156 AD Montanus declared himself to be the "spirit of truth" he quickly gathered a following, many followers including a pair of prophetesses who claimed to have visions of ecestatic experiences supposedly from God> They began to spread what they called " the third testament" saying the 'New Jerusalem" was about to descend from heaven into the city of Pepuza in Phrygia
(modern day Turkey) which would be home to all true believers, the word was spread and all were urged to come to Phrygia to await the second coming. The movement divided Christians into two camps, even after the "New Jerusalem" didn't appear whole communities were fragmented and continuous discord resulted.
In 431 AD the counsil of Ephesus condemned chiliasm or belief in the millenium as a dangerous superstition and Montanus was declared a heretic, despite the failure of the prediction the cult survived several centuries until Pope Leo 1 ordered the cult exterminated.

2. In 247 AD Christian prophets declare that the persecutions by the Romans are a sign of the return of Jesus.

3. In AD 300 St. Martin, bishop of Tours: " No doubt the Anti- Christ has already been born, learning and maturing,
when he reaches maturity he will achieve supreme power"

4. In AD 300 Lactanius Firmianius called the Christian cicero from his "Divinae institutiones" that the fall and the ruin of the world will soon take place.

5. In AD 365 Hilary of Poitiers predicted the world would end in 365!

6. In 410 AD When Rome was sacked some proclaimed
"behold from Adam all the years have passed and behold
the 6,000 years are completed and the thousand year reign of Christ begins.

7. In 500 AD it was said that the Vandal King Gensenu's name represented the 666, the number of the beast.

8. Also in 500 AD Hippoltus of Rome supported the often accepted view of the end of the world occuring around the end of the year AD 500.

9. Also for that same year of AD 500 Ireneus predicted the second coming of Jesus during or by the end of the year 500 AD.

10. In 590 AD Bishop Gregory of Tours who died in 594
declared the time of the end to be sometime between 799 AD and 806 AD
